2012-04-27 8 views
8

Comment puis-je la fenêtre du navigateur en plein écran après le chargement de la page? J'ai utilisé le code comme ci-dessous dans jQuery mais son fonctionnement uniquement en utilisant l'événement cliquez sur; Mais je veux que ce soit travaillé sur chargefenêtre du navigateur plein écran sur le document de chargement

jQuery(document).ready(function($) { 
    function fullScreen(){ 
      var docElm = document.documentElement; 
      if (docElm.requestFullscreen) { 
       //alert("requestFullscreen"); 
       docElm.requestFullscreen(); 
      } 
      else if (docElm.mozRequestFullScreen) { 
       //alert("mozRequestFullScreen"); 
       docElm.mozRequestFullScreen(); 
      } 
      else if (docElm.webkitRequestFullScreen) { 
       //alert("webkitRequestFullScreen"); 
       docElm.webkitRequestFullScreen(); 
      } 

    } 
}); 

Répondre

10

de https://wiki.mozilla.org/Gecko:FullScreenAPI#Suggested_UA_Policy

..requestFullScreen alors que la fenêtre est déjà dans l'état plein écran est approuvé. Sinon, requestFullScreen en dehors d'une action utilisateur (par exemple, un gestionnaire d'événement d'entrée non synthétisé) est refusé.

il est donc pas de force possible un plein écran si elle est pas déclenchée par une action utilisateur

+0

puis-je pas un bouton, puis « déclencheur » programme ce bouton? :) J'essaie aussi de créer une application web qui s'ouvre en plein écran ... –

Questions connexes